Price for Printing Machinery; Offset, (Excluding Reel or Sheet Fed) in Romania (CIF) - 2022
The average import price for printing machinery; offset, (excluding reel or sheet fed)s stood at $2,167 per unit in 2022, rising by 44% against the previous year. Overall, the import price, however, recorded a deep slump. Over the period under review, average import prices reached the peak figure at $9,186 per unit in 2012; however, from 2013 to 2022, import prices failed to regain momentum.
Prices varied noticeably by country of origin: amid the top importers, the country with the highest price was France ($10,325 per unit), while the price for China ($247 per unit) was amongst the lowest.
From 2012 to 2022, the most notable rate of growth in terms of prices was attained by France (+1.0%), while the prices for the other major suppliers experienced a decline.
Price for Printing Machinery; Offset, (Excluding Reel or Sheet Fed) in Romania (FOB) - 2022
In 2022, the average export price for printing machinery; offset, (excluding reel or sheet fed)s amounted to $10,189 per unit, falling by -20.6% against the previous year. Over the period under review, the export price recorded a deep contraction. The most prominent rate of growth was recorded in 2015 when the average export price increased by 177%. Over the period under review, the average export prices reached the maximum at $24,436 per unit in 2017; however, from 2018 to 2022, the export prices stood at a somewhat lower figure.
Prices varied noticeably by country of destination: amid the top suppliers, the country with the highest price was Bulgaria ($64,058 per unit), while the average price for exports to the Czech Republic ($62 per unit) was amongst the lowest.
From 2012 to 2022, the most notable rate of growth in terms of prices was recorded for supplies to Serbia (+8.9%), while the prices for the other major destinations experienced a decline.
Imports of Printing Machinery; Offset, (Excluding Reel or Sheet Fed) in Romania
In 2022, after three years of growth, there was significant decline in supplies from abroad of printing machinery; offset, (excluding reel or sheet fed)s, when their volume decreased by -56.6% to 3.1K units. Over the period under review, imports continue to indicate a deep contraction. The most prominent rate of growth was recorded in 2020 when imports increased by 40%. Over the period under review, imports of reached the maximum at 7.1K units in 2021, and then reduced notably in the following year.
In value terms, imports of printing machinery; offset, (excluding reel or sheet fed)s dropped dramatically to $6.7M in 2022. In general, total imports indicated a notable increase from 2019 to 2022: its value increased at an average annual rate of +3.1% over the last three years. The trend pattern, however, indicated some noticeable fluctuations being recorded throughout the analyzed period. Based on 2022 figures, imports increased by +9.5% against 2019 indices. The most prominent rate of growth was recorded in 2021 with an increase of 63% against the previous year. As a result, imports attained the peak of $11M, and then dropped notably in the following year.
Import of Printing Machinery; Offset, (Excluding Reel or Sheet Fed) in Romania (Thousand USD) | |||||
---|---|---|---|---|---|
COUNTRY | 2019 | 2020 | 2021 | 2022 | CAGR, 2019-2022 |
Germany | 785 | 2,484 | 3,712 | 1,699 | 29.4% |
Netherlands | 70.4 | 25.4 | 449 | 980 | 140.6% |
Hungary | 294 | 162 | 472 | 723 | 35.0% |
Greece | 70.1 | N/A | 44.6 | 697 | 115.0% |
France | 78.8 | 68.3 | 519 | 681 | 105.2% |
Italy | 2,570 | 702 | 1,525 | 465 | -43.4% |
United Kingdom | 343 | 398 | 42.5 | 445 | 9.1% |
China | 544 | 609 | 628 | 335 | -14.9% |
United States | 77.0 | 80.5 | 33.5 | 22.9 | -33.3% |
Japan | 51.5 | 148 | 185 | 2.3 | -64.5% |
Others | 1,219 | 1,895 | 3,117 | 635 | -19.5% |
Total | 6,103 | 6,573 | 10,726 | 6,685 | 3.1% |

Exports of Printing Machinery; Offset, (Excluding Reel or Sheet Fed) in Romania
Exports of printing machinery; offset, (excluding reel or sheet fed)s from Romania surged to 205 units in 2022, increasing by 114% compared with the previous year. Over the period under review, exports recorded a significant increase. As a result, the exports attained the peak and are likely to continue growth in the immediate term.
In value terms, exports of printing machinery; offset, (excluding reel or sheet fed)s skyrocketed to $2.1M in 2022. In general, exports saw a strong expansion. The growth pace was the most rapid in 2021 with an increase of 129%. The exports peaked in 2022 and are expected to retain growth in the near future.
Export of Printing Machinery; Offset, (Excluding Reel or Sheet Fed) in Romania (Thousand USD) | |||||
---|---|---|---|---|---|
COUNTRY | 2019 | 2020 | 2021 | 2022 | CAGR, 2019-2022 |
Bulgaria | 270 | 189 | 356 | 1,281 | 68.0% |
Serbia | N/A | 189 | 93.0 | 208 | 4.9% |
United Kingdom | N/A | N/A | 65.4 | 74.9 | 14.5% |
Moldova | 9.5 | 33.3 | 39.4 | 61.3 | 86.2% |
Spain | 592 | 16.6 | 0.3 | 57.0 | -54.2% |
Poland | 5.8 | 3.0 | 30.3 | 53.8 | 110.1% |
Turkey | 24.9 | 18.7 | 3.2 | 28.6 | 4.7% |
Netherlands | N/A | N/A | 6.2 | 8.0 | 29.0% |
Italy | 50.1 | 4.4 | 1.8 | 1.5 | -68.9% |
Singapore | N/A | N/A | N/A | 1.0 | 0% |
Slovakia | 73.5 | N/A | N/A | N/A | 0% |
Greece | N/A | 24.7 | 0.3 | N/A | -98.8% |
Others | 198 | 59.1 | 636 | 313 | 16.5% |
Total | 1,223 | 538 | 1,231 | 2,089 | 19.5% |
